Camuy, Puerto Rico Economy

7.03% Camuy, Puerto Rico households have a household income of between $25,000 and $34,999.7.42% Camuy, Puerto Rico households have a household income of between $35,000 to $49,999. Median household income in a Camuy, Puerto Rico household is $11,723. Camuy, Puerto Rico households with supplemental security income account for 0.13% of Camuy, Puerto Rico households. There are 9.16% households with public assistance income in Camuy, Puerto Rico.

seventy-one point zero one percent of workers comprise private wage and salary workers in Camuy, Puerto Rico. Government workers account for 25.19% of Camuy, Puerto Rico workers. The earnings of male full-time, year-round workers, in Camuy, Puerto Rico are $15,185. The amount of earnings of female full-time, year-round workers reaches twelve thousand, one hundred and seventeen dollars.

32.2% of population 16 years and over is in the active work force in Camuy, Puerto Rico. Among them 15.28% are females aged 16 and over. 27.59% of workers provide educational, health and social services. 5.44% of people provide Arts, entertainment, recreation, accommodation and food services in Camuy, Puerto Rico.
